The MP3car.com Store  

Welcome to the MP3Car.com forums.

You are currently viewing our boards as a guest which gives you limited access to view most discussions and access our other features. Registering will also remove advertisements. By joining our free community you will have access to post topics, communicate privately with other members (PM), respond to polls, upload content and access many other special features. Registration is fast, simple and absolutely free so please, join our community today!

If you have any problems with the registration process or your account login, please contact contact us.

Go Back   MP3Car.com > Mp3Car Technical > MacCar > Neon Boombox

Reply
 
Thread Tools Search this Thread Display Modes
Old 03-26-2008, 04:02 PM   #1
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
Neon Boombox users guide

this thread is intended to be a dumping ground for information regarding how to use Neon Boombox. Any questions regarding how to do something in Neon Boombox should be posted here for anybody to answer.

As a start Im going to attempt to list all the key bindings for the application as they stand in this yet to be released build. (they are largely the same as the current release 6)

understand that when I say focus it means what has the neon blue "ring" around it. focus starts on the dial and it there is a module at the bottom position that button is given focus.

Main application:

up/down - rotates the main screen dial left and right. (for those of you that don't know this can also be dragged around by dragging anywhere between the clock and the outer edge of the trench containing the buttons AS OF RELEASE 6B).

if the color change slider in the options is focused this will scrub that. in the future if the volume control is focused it will turn the volume up/down

tab - switches focus between controls. from the dial to the options button to the power button and back to the dial

spacebar - triggers the focused control. on power and options button this will open bezels with different options in them which can also be focused using the tab key. if the dial is in focus the module at its 6oclock position is launched.

x - triggers a bezel close if any are open. otherwise triggers the power button.

o - triggers the options bezel if no other bezels are open

Music Module:

up/down - if a list is focused will move the highlight indicator up/down scrolling the list if necessary.

if the track position scrubber is focused will scrub back/forward

if the volume control is focused will adjust the volume up/down

any-other time will jump the focus to the controls at the bottom (either the playlist/artist/song/whatever filters or the play/pause back forward visualizer etc) and cycle through them

tab - switches focus to the next control group. from home to the bottom controls to options and back to the home button (throw the track scrubber in there for the now playing screen)

if in the options will cycle through the different options.

spacebar - will trigger the focused control. if a list is in focus it will drill to the next level (sorry no binding for a "double click" for playing an entire artist/album/playlist yet)

x - triggers a bezel close if in one. otherwise triggers the home button.

o - triggers the options bezel

whew i think thats everything...
__________________
check us out at: www.neonboombox.com

Last edited by NeonDev; 06-21-2008 at 01:21 PM.
NeonDev is offline   Reply With Quote
Sponsored Links
Old 05-14-2008, 10:28 PM   #2
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
Creating NBB visualizers

now that release 9 has support for 3rd party visualizers it is time to teach the interested how to craft them.

NBB visualizers are nothing more that a quartz composition. you will need apples free Quartz Composer application found on you leopard install DVD.

As of version 1.1 NBB now uses apples iTunes visualizer protocol. when creating a new document in quartz composer choose the "music visualizer" option and work from there; its as simple as that.

If you are new to Quartz Composer i suggest downloading "iVisualize" and making a simple port or two of those visualizers. If you create any visualizers and want me to bundle them I sure can do that, but I only want to include real visualizers in the application, nothing that is "faked".

Apples itunes visualizers are located in /system/library/compositions/
you may install them in the music module and use them with NBB. note that they don't seem to work exactly as they do in itunes. I suspect apple has a different idea of what "spectrum" and "peak" are... but most of them work well enough. jelly is pretty cool

you may install your visualizers in:
"Neon Boombox.app/Contents/Resources/Modules/PXMusicModule.module/Visualizers/"

I am working on a "quick install" method for visualizers similar to the install method for modules themselves. will likely use drag and drop from finder.
__________________
check us out at: www.neonboombox.com

Last edited by NeonDev; 08-18-2008 at 09:32 AM. Reason: Update for v1.1 - 08/18/08
NeonDev is offline   Reply With Quote
Old 05-17-2008, 06:12 PM   #3
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
Apple Remote Bindings for NBB

Main Application:

these bindings only apply to the main screen at this time. options/power bezel are uncontrollable with the apple remote. will be addressed in a future release

up/down - equivalent to tab. cycle between the dial the options button, the power, button, and of course the dial. only unidirectional at this time.

left/right - rotate the dial left/right. user can hold for continual rotation

play - toggle focused control. equivalent to the space bar.

menu - toggles the power bezel tho the apple remote does not currently control the bezel.

Music/Video Modules

the following apply only while on the library browser screen

up/down - equivalent to the up/down keys. scrolls tables and adjusts "scrollable" controls when they are in focus. user can hold for continuous action. the volume controller is now scrollable

right/left - equivalent to tab. change focus to the next control. unidirectional at this time.

play - toggle selected control. equivalent to space bar.

hold play - launch the visualizer (music module only).

menu - exit the module.

the following apply to the "now playing" screen as well as the visualizer/full screen movie views

up/down - controls the volume.

right/left - forward/back.

play/pause - play/pause

menu - back to previous scree.

hold menu - exits the module.
__________________
check us out at: www.neonboombox.com

Last edited by NeonDev; 06-21-2008 at 01:21 PM.
NeonDev is offline   Reply With Quote
Old 06-21-2008, 01:20 PM   #4
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
NBB tips and tricks

Here are some helpful tips and tricks:

1.using Apples "Property List Editor" available on your Leopard install disc, you can edit the ~/Library/Prefrences/com.Project-X.NeonBoombox.plist file to edit some preferences that aren't editable any other way.

the only "hidden" preference as of right no is called "dateFormat" which controls the date formatting for the main clock. here is a guide to help you all customize it how you see fit.

More "hidden" prefs will likely come to pass in the future.

2. (this tip is for 1.0 and later) you may hold down on the dial for 2 seconds (without dragging) to toggle button arrangeability.

BTW I have updated the above documentation as well.

3. adding avi and other types of movies to iTunes for playback in NBB WITHOUT converting them. this requires quicktime pro.

4. adding scrollers to the NBB table views. example uses music module, but this is doable with any table
you will need to install apples interface builder application from the Leopard install DVD.
perform a "show package contents" on NBB and navigate to the desired module.
once again perform a "show package contents" on the module
open the .nib file in the module resources directory inside interface builder
assuming you are editing the music module
find the "Window (Browser)" in the column view for the nib
navigate down to "window background"->"scroll view"->"custom view"
once there you will see 3 additional "scroll view (table view)"s
select one and hit apple+shift+i to bring up the inspector
tick the box that says "show vertical scroller" (the one for automatically hide scrollers too if you want)
repeat for all desired tables
__________________
check us out at: www.neonboombox.com

Last edited by NeonDev; 08-18-2008 at 09:46 AM.
NeonDev is offline   Reply With Quote
Old 07-31-2008, 03:31 AM   #5
Newbie
 
Join Date: Jul 2008
Location: Surprise! AZ
Vehicle: 2007 MINI Cooper S
Posts: 21
My Photos: (0)
OK how about a newbe that has never realy worked with a mac before and bairly knows his way around the main programs. Programing is out of the question for me. I'm a graphic designer so I can make cool pages in AI but forget making them work.

So I'm looking for some basic needs. Music (that's a no brainer) video, can't seem to view anything more than and Mpeg4. GPS would be cool but I have a Nuvi already. Recording Video from cameras around the car is one of my main focuses.

Anything you can do to help this Newbe get started? I'm puting the mac in my MINI this weekend so I would like to at least get my movies to play on there.

Is there a way to make Boombox play direct for Divx or Quicktime?
MACR56S is offline   Reply With Quote
Old 07-31-2008, 09:24 AM   #6
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
NBB can play anything that is playable in quicktime player except protected movies bought from the iTunes store. There are several downloadable codecs for quicktime that will play divx and that should allow you to watch DivX in NBB. just google it.

a note about using your nav program... most people seem to like using spaces to switch between NBB and their nav programs.
__________________
check us out at: www.neonboombox.com
NeonDev is offline   Reply With Quote
Old 07-31-2008, 11:09 AM   #7
Newbie
 
Join Date: Jul 2008
Location: Surprise! AZ
Vehicle: 2007 MINI Cooper S
Posts: 21
My Photos: (0)
Quote: Originally Posted by NeonDev View Post
NBB can play anything that is playable in quicktime player except protected movies bought from the iTunes store. There are several downloadable codecs for quicktime that will play divx and that should allow you to watch DivX in NBB. just google it.

a note about using your nav program... most people seem to like using spaces to switch between NBB and their nav programs.

I have all that and the movies play fine in QT but they still won't load in Itunes. so when I open Boombox I only get the stuff that has loaded in itunes.

Is there some way to set the Movie button to play from the QT favorites?
MACR56S is offline   Reply With Quote
Old 07-31-2008, 11:51 AM   #8
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
Quote:
I have all that and the movies play fine in QT but they still won't load in Itunes. so when I open Boombox I only get the stuff that has loaded in itunes.

oh man that is weak! i thought iTunes would add anything that QT could play for some reason...

Quote:
Is there some way to set the Movie button to play from the QT favorites?

not at this time tho later versions will likely add new video sources now that i see iTunes won't add non ipod compatible videos...

one thing you could do to get them to show up is to manually edit the iTunes.xml file and add the videos to it yourself, but eachtime you open and quit itunes that file is rewritten so that wouldn't work if you are using itunes on your mini for anything besides the initial library setup...

it probably won't be that hard for me to just add movies from the movies folder to the NBB movie library but they would all be categorized as movies and have not tag info.
__________________
check us out at: www.neonboombox.com
NeonDev is offline   Reply With Quote
Old 07-31-2008, 11:03 PM   #9
Newbie
 
Join Date: Jul 2008
Location: Surprise! AZ
Vehicle: 2007 MINI Cooper S
Posts: 21
My Photos: (0)
Quote: Originally Posted by NeonDev View Post
oh man that is weak! i thought iTunes would add anything that QT could play for some reason...



not at this time tho later versions will likely add new video sources now that i see iTunes won't add non ipod compatible videos...

one thing you could do to get them to show up is to manually edit the iTunes.xml file and add the videos to it yourself, but eachtime you open and quit itunes that file is rewritten so that wouldn't work if you are using itunes on your mini for anything besides the initial library setup...

it probably won't be that hard for me to just add movies from the movies folder to the NBB movie library but they would all be categorized as movies and have not tag info.

What would be cool is if we can pic what folder we want to play from. Like a Portable HD
MACR56S is offline   Reply With Quote
Old 08-01-2008, 12:01 AM   #10
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
the best hope for that in the short term would be a setting in the preference file that you could edit to the desired folder. I just don't have time to focus on that right now, there are alot of things ahead on the priority list at the moment.

It will be at least a couple of weeks before I can even do that so in the meantime everyone is stuck either converting movies or using the QT Pro workaround mentioned by golfguy

sorry
__________________
check us out at: www.neonboombox.com
NeonDev is offline   Reply With Quote
Sponsored Links
Old 08-01-2008, 03:59 AM   #11
Newbie
 
Join Date: Jul 2008
Location: Surprise! AZ
Vehicle: 2007 MINI Cooper S
Posts: 21
My Photos: (0)
Quote: Originally Posted by NeonDev View Post
the best hope for that in the short term would be a setting in the preference file that you could edit to the desired folder. I just don't have time to focus on that right now, there are alot of things ahead on the priority list at the moment.

It will be at least a couple of weeks before I can even do that so in the meantime everyone is stuck either converting movies or using the QT Pro workaround mentioned by golfguy

sorry

Thnaks. I just purchased QT Pro so I'm going that rought. I posted on the suggestions thread about changing the front end skinn too.
MACR56S is offline   Reply With Quote
Old 08-18-2008, 10:19 AM   #12
Variable Bitrate
 
NeonDev's Avatar
 
Join Date: Feb 2008
Vehicle: 2005 Saturn Ion
Posts: 373
My Photos: (0)
updated the NBB tips
updated the visualizer creation guide
__________________
check us out at: www.neonboombox.com
NeonDev is offline   Reply With Quote
Sponsored Links
Reply


Currently Active Users Viewing This Thread: 1 (0 members and 1 guests)
 
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are Off
Pingbacks are Off
Refbacks are Off

Similar Threads
Thread Thread Starter Forum Replies Last Post
Welcome to Neon Boombox NeonBoomBox Neon Boombox 30 07-31-2008 12:56 AM
Newbie Guide? jaguar36 Road Runner 4 05-17-2008 12:52 PM
The Power Saving Guide ricque Power Supplies 0 08-19-2007 07:44 PM
"Noob Guide to Mp3car.com" or "Search is your friend" kmcniece Newbie 15 07-28-2005 11:03 AM


All times are GMT -5. The time now is 01:56 AM.


Sponsored Links
The MP3car.com Store

Powered by vBulletin® Version 3.7.3
Copyright ©2000 - 2008, Jelsoft Enterprises Ltd.
Content Relevant URLs by vBSEO 3.2.0
Copyright © 1999 - 2008 Mp3Car.com Inc.
Ad Management by RedTyger
Message Board Statistics